Indira by Katherine Frank
The Life of Indira Nehru Gandhi
This compelling biography delves into the life of one of India's most influential and controversial leaders, exploring her rise to power, political strategies, and the personal challenges she faced. The narrative paints a vivid picture of her complex personality, marked by resilience and determination, as she navigated the turbulent waters of Indian politics. Through a detailed examination of her policies and decisions, the book provides insights into her impact on the nation and the legacy she left behind, offering a nuanced portrayal of a woman who shaped the course of modern Indian history.
